Serial and Lot Number Tracking


Serialized inventory enables the tracking of products through all key stages—production, sales, shipment and service. It also lets you track the specific cost of each serial number as products are bought and sold, helping to monitor and optimize inventory processes. Similarly, lot items can help you track the specific cost for each lot as products are bought and sold.

Benefits:
  • Track the end-to-end transaction history of your inventory, leading to higher efficiency and better inventory management. For example, if an item is defective, you can quickly and easily ascertain its point of origin and take necessary steps to correct the situation.
  • By assigning and tracking expiration dates on lot items, you can be confident of sending only high quality products to your customers. All of your products will meet the high standards that customers today demand.
  • Track your entire inventory down to the last item, including the associated costs, thereby saving money while gaining tighter control of stock levels.


Features:
  • Track serial numbers along each step of the business cycle: where an item came from, where it went and when.
  • Do serial- or lot-specific costing, such that serial and lot numbers have precise costs associated with them.
  • Track the end-to-end transaction history of your products, including where products originated and where/if they are in transit.
  • Include serialized and lot items in assemblies, or build assemblies that have serial or lot numbers assigned to them.
  • Identify serial and lot numbers on customer records, giving employees a point of reference when handling returns or support cases.
  • When using lot number items, you can assign and track expiration dates, which is critical for items that have a limited shelf life.
